A » Pharmaceutical companies optimize antibiotic resistance management in global supply chains through stringent quality control, responsible manufacturing practices, and adherence to global guidelines. They collaborate with regulatory bodies, invest in research to develop new antibiotics, and implement robust surveillance systems to monitor resistance patterns. Education and training programs for healthcare providers and partnerships with international organizations are also crucial in ensuring effective antibiotic stewardship and minimizing resistance spread.
